Originally posted by ufgkirk October 13, 2023
I recently got an Apple Watch (knowing full well that Element does not "support" it, however also knowing that notifications will still show up on it).
I have noticed that Google Voice allows me to reply to text messages directly from the watch, even though Google Voice is not "compatible" and does not install itself as a watch app. You can verify the lack of apparent Apple Watch support here: https://apps.apple.com/us/app/google-voice/id318698524
I believe this may be how this is implemented: https://developer.apple.com/documentation/watchos-apps/adding-actions-to-notifications-on-watchos
I definitely understand that developing a full companion watch app, as proposed in Issue #5610 would be a large investment of development resources, however I think it is worth it to look into the above documentation and see if it might be possible to add support to reply to messages from the watch. I don't believe a full watch app needs to be developed to do that, and this implementation may be more trivial. I don't think a "real" watch app is even needed if this is implemented...
